Three numbers are chosen from 1 to 20. Find the probability that they are consecutive. A. 186 190 B. 187 190 C. 188 190 D. 18 .20C3 Select the correct answer from above options

Correct Answer - B (b) Since, the set of three consecutive numbers from 1 to 20 are 123, 234, 345,…..,18, 19, 20 i.e., 18. P(numbers are consecutive) = 18 . 20 C 3 = 18 1140 = 3 190 P(numbers are consecutive) P(three numbers are not consecutive) = 1 − 3 190 = 187 190 P(three numbers are not consecutive)
